What Defines a Reliable Online Casino?

A trustworthy casino begins with transparent regulation. Look for the licence number, supervising authority, registered company name, and a clear complaints procedure. These details should appear in the footer or legal section, not be hidden behind vague claims about being “fully secure.” A licence does not eliminate risk, but it provides a framework for audits, player protection, and dispute escalation.

Technical safeguards matter equally. Secure HTTPS encryption, two-factor authentication, verified payment providers, and sensible identity checks reduce exposure to fraud. Reputable operators also publish privacy policies explaining how personal data is stored and shared. If a site asks for unusual documents, pressures players to deposit, or changes its terms without notice, treat those signs as reasons to stop and investigate.

Comparing Bonuses Without Overvaluing the Headline

Promotional offers are commercial tools, not free money. A bonus may include wagering requirements, maximum bet limits, excluded games, expiry dates, contribution percentages, and maximum cash-out rules. The headline value should never be assessed separately from these restrictions.

Bonus factor What to check Why it matters
Wagering requirement Multiplier applied to the bonus or deposit Shows how much qualifying play is needed
Game contribution Whether slots, table games, or live games contribute fully Determines how quickly conditions can be completed
Maximum stake Allowed bet size while the offer is active Breaching it may void winnings
Expiry period Time available to finish the promotion Prevents unrealistic expectations
Withdrawal limits Caps, pending periods, or verification rules Influences the practical value of the offer

For many players, a modest bonus with readable conditions is preferable to an aggressive promotion that creates pressure to continue playing. Compare the expected value of the offer with your planned budget, and never deposit solely because a countdown timer suggests urgency.

Games, Software, and Fairness

A strong casino lobby should offer variety without sacrificing transparency. Common categories include online slots, blackjack, roulette, baccarat, poker, jackpots, and live dealer tables. However, the number of titles is less important than software quality, independent testing, and clear game information.

  • Check whether recognised studios supply the games.
  • Review published return-to-player information where available.
  • Understand that random outcomes do not guarantee a particular result.
  • Use demo play when offered to learn mechanics without risking funds.
  • Compare table limits, side bets, and game rules before staking real money.

Random number generators are designed to produce independent results, but short-term variance can be substantial. A high theoretical return does not mean every session will be profitable. Live casino products also carry additional considerations, including table limits, connection quality, dealer procedures, and bet settlement rules.

Payments, Withdrawals, and Account Verification

Payment performance often reveals more about an operator than its advertising. Before depositing, confirm the available methods, minimum and maximum limits, processing times, fees, and currency conditions. Card payments, bank transfers, and recognised digital wallets can differ significantly in speed and reversibility.

Identity verification is a standard compliance requirement. Operators may request proof of identity, address, payment ownership, or source of funds. Completing verification early can reduce withdrawal delays, particularly where anti-money-laundering rules apply. Be cautious if a casino accepts deposits instantly but provides no withdrawal guidance or repeatedly introduces new requirements after a win.

Payment question Recommended approach
Are fees disclosed? Read the cashier and banking terms before funding the account.
How long do withdrawals take? Separate operator approval time from provider delivery time.
Is the method available in your region? Check local eligibility before making a deposit.
Can deposits be reversed? Understand chargeback, cancellation, and refund policies.

Responsible Gambling and Final Assessment

Responsible gambling tools should be visible, practical, and available before problems develop. Useful controls include deposit limits, loss limits, session reminders, reality checks, cooling-off periods, self-exclusion, and access to activity history. A credible casino should explain how each tool works and how long changes take to apply.

Set a fixed entertainment budget, avoid borrowing, and keep gambling separate from essential spending. Never chase losses or increase stakes to recover a previous result. If play is becoming difficult to control, stop using the account and contact an appropriate support service in your jurisdiction.

The best online casino is not necessarily the one offering the biggest promotion. It is the platform that combines verifiable regulation, understandable pricing, dependable payments, tested games, responsive support, and meaningful player safeguards. Review those fundamentals first, then decide whether the available products and promotions suit your limits.
